What is Blockchain Technology?
At its core, blockchain is a decentralized, distributed ledger that records transactions across many computers in such a way that the registered transactions cannot be altered retroactively. This ensures transparency and security. Each block in the chain contains a list of transactions, and once a block is completed, it is added to the chain in a linear, chronological order.
Key features of blockchain include:
Transparency: All participants in the network can see the transactions recorded on the blockchain.
Immutability: Once data is recorded on the blockchain, it cannot be altered or deleted.
Security: Transactions are encrypted, and the decentralized nature of blockchain makes it highly secure against hacks and fraud.
Blockchain Beyond Bitcoin
While Bitcoin brought blockchain into the spotlight, other cryptocurrencies like Ethereum and Ripple have expanded its use cases. Ethereum, for example, introduced the concept of smart contracts—self-executing contracts where the terms are directly written into code. These smart contracts enable decentralized applications (DApps) that operate without the need for a central authority.

Floating Wind Farms
Traditional offshore wind farms are anchored to the seabed, limiting their deployment to relatively shallow waters. However, floating wind farms, which are tethered to the ocean floor but float on the surface, have revolutionized the industry. They enable the exploitation of wind resources in deeper waters, where wind speeds are generally higher and more consistent.

Understanding Hot Tub Insulation
Hot tub insulation acts as a protective barrier between the hot tub’s water and external elements, helping to maintain consistent water temperature. Without proper insulation, your hot tub will have to work harder to keep the water warm, resulting in higher energy consumption and increased running costs. In colder regions, this becomes even more significant as uninsulated tubs lose heat faster, making it difficult to maintain a comfortable water temperature.

What is Industrial Automation?
Industrial automation refers to the use of control systems—such as computers, robotics, and information technologies—to manage different processes and machinery in industries without the need for human intervention. These systems enable continuous, real-time operations, significantly reducing the time, effort, and resources required for production tasks. In the USA, the automation industry is highly diverse, serving various sectors such as automotive, electronics, aerospace, food and beverage, and pharmaceuticals.
The Rise of Industrial Automation in the USA
The United States has long been a leader in industrial innovation. industrial automation service usa With the advent of automation technology, manufacturers can now address several operational challenges, including labor shortages, rising labor costs, and the need for high-precision production. Industrial automation companies in the USA provide cutting-edge solutions that help firms maximize efficiency and stay competitive in both domestic and global markets.
The rise of Industry 4.0—a term used to describe the fourth industrial revolution—has further accelerated the adoption of automation. It involves the use of smart technologies like AI, the Internet of Things (IoT), and cloud computing, which allow machines and systems to communicate with each other, collect data, and optimize manufacturing processes in real-time.
